#111de6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#111de6 is composed of 6.7% red, 11.4%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.6%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#111de6 color hex could be obtained by blending #223aff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#111de6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#111de6 has RGB values of R:17, G:29,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1121766.

Shades and Tints of #111de6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010b is the darkest color, while #f8f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#111de6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7a7e is the less saturated color, while #0815f0 is the most saturated one.
